ReBTC: The Next-Gen BTC Yield & Liquidity Protocol

ReBTC is an advanced Bitcoin-based DeFi protocol that enables users to earn yield on their BTC while leveraging additional financial utilities like borrowing, insurance, and cross-chain collateralization. Our protocol maximizes BTC efficiency through liquid staking (lstBTC) and decentralized finance innovations.

🚀 Key Features

BTC Yield Vault

  • Deposit BTC, wBTC, or Liquid Staking Tokens (LSTs) to earn yield.
  • Funds are converted into lstBTC at a trusted custodian.
  • Staking rewards are auto-compounded to maximize APY.

BTC Collateralized Lending

  • Borrow USDT/USDC using lstBTC as collateral.
  • Automated loan-to-value (LTV) monitoring to prevent liquidations.
  • Liquidation protection through an insurance-backed risk management system.

Instant Liquidity & Flash Loans

  • Instant swaps between lstBTC and BTC for liquidity.
  • Flash loans for advanced DeFi strategies like arbitrage and liquidations.

BTC Insurance Pool

  • Users opt-in for insurance coverage when staking or borrowing.
  • Insurance reserve compensates for liquidations, hacks, or slashing risks.
  • Automated claims payout using smart contracts.

Cross-Chain Collateralization

  • Use BTC on Ethereum to borrow stablecoins on Solana, Cosmos, etc.
  • Powered by LayerZero, Chainlink CCIP, or Axelar for cross-chain messaging.

Institutional Vaults

  • High-yield vaults tailored for DAOs, hedge funds, and large BTC holders.
  • Automated rebalancing to optimize deposits and withdrawals.

🏗️ Tech Stack

📝 Smart Contracts (On-Chain Logic)

  • Solidity (EVM-based chains)
  • Chainlink/RedStone Oracles (BTC price tracking)
  • LayerZero / CCIP / Axelar (Cross-chain functionality)

🛠 Backend (Off-Chain Services)

  • Node.js / Express.js (Server-side API)
  • MongoDB / PostgreSQL (User & loan data storage)
  • Web3.js / Ethers.js (Smart contract interaction)
  • Chainlink CCIP / LayerZero SDK (Cross-chain messaging)

🌐 Frontend (User Interface)

  • React / Next.js
  • TailwindCSS / Chakra UI
  • WalletConnect / RainbowKit (Wallet integration)

🔁 Project Architecture

1️⃣ User deposits BTC/wBTC/LSTs into the vault.
2️⃣ Funds are converted into lstBTC and staked for yield.
3️⃣ Users can borrow stablecoins against lstBTC collateral.
4️⃣ Flash loans and instant liquidity enable advanced DeFi use cases.
5️⃣ Insurance pool safeguards against losses.
6️⃣ Cross-chain collateralization allows borrowing on multiple chains.


🚀 How to Get Started

🛠 Installation

Clone the repository and install dependencies:

git clone https://github.com/your-repo/ReBTC.git
cd ReBTC
npm install

📜 Smart Contracts Deployment

  1. Create a .env file and configure private keys and RPC URLs.
  2. Deploy contracts using Hardhat:
npx hardhat run scripts/deploy.js --network mainnet

💻 Start the Backend

cd backend
npm install
npm start

🌍 Start the Frontend

cd frontend
npm install
npm run dev
